The first snow storm of the year proved to me that my 2001 Escape isn't "kicking" into 4x4. The panel lights up but the rear wheels aren't spinning.

Update.....
Turns out the rear clutch assembly was bad. The rear wheels would engage when jacked up but would stop when under load. Ford garage replaced assembly. $913.00!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!!
